In this special episode of The Print Report, recorded live from Drupa 2024, hosts Debra Korn and Pat McGrew dive into an enlightening discussion with Linnea Wolken and Lisa Oakleaf of Ricoh Software. Broadcasting from the impressive Ricoh HENKAKU booth, which embodies the spirit of co-innovation, the conversation focuses on how Ricoh is leading the charge in modernizing print workflows and fostering vendor-neutral solutions.
Linnea Wolken and Lisa Oakleaf share their insights into Ricoh’s philosophy of being vendor-agnostic, allowing their software to integrate seamlessly with various systems and hardware, thus offering unparalleled flexibility and efficiency to printers. They highlight the importance of automation in streamlining processes, reducing labor, and minimizing waste. The episode also explores how Ricoh’s legacy of production software, originating from IBM, continues to evolve to meet the needs of modern printers by offering end-to-end visibility and control over print operations.
The discussion also touches on the significant challenges and opportunities in modern print environments, emphasizing the shift from seeing print as a commodity to leveraging innovative software solutions for differentiation and growth. By embracing digital advancements and focusing on customer needs, Ricoh is helping print shops transition into the future.
